"Look for Vanya. She might have come back here," Five told me, walking up the main stairs.

"On it," I nodded, splitting up from him.

I checked every room in the Academy. Nothing. Vanya was nowhere to be found. I walked back towards the stairs where I found Five, Diego, and Klaus all standing.

"No sign of Vanya," Five informed us.

"She's not in any of the rooms," I added.

"She's not downstairs either," Klaus continued.

"Well, I'm out," Diego told us, patting me on the shoulder and walking towards the stairs.

"Wait, wait," Klaus interjected, turning to look at him.

"Where are you going?" I asked. "Vanya's still out there, and so are Hazel and Cha-Cha,"

"I know. I'm gonna get my things and then I'm outta here," Diego added, stopping. "I've got some unfinished business with those fools,"

He turned and continued walking, disappearing from sight. Klaus sighed and leaned against the railing.

"Hey, did Dad say anything about the apocalypse when you spoke to him?" Five asked him. "Any clues to how it happens?"

"No. No clues. Truly terrific shave. But, no clues," Klaus replied solemnly.

Five sighed and started for the stairs. Me and Klaus looked at each other and took off after him.

"You know, come to think of it, he did mention something about my potential, and how I've barely scratched the surface of my-," Klaus ranted as we followed Five down the stairs.

"How did he know about the apocalypse?" Five asked, interrupting Klaus.

"I don't know, but listen. This whole jumping through time thing of yours, how did you- how did you know how to do that?" Klaus stuttered while we all entered the main level.

Klaus and Five came face-to-face and I stood watching by the stairs.

"I didn't! You'd actually realize that if you were sober," Five spat.

"Hey, I am sober. I've been sober for two- almost two days now!" Klaus whined.

"Yeah, two days," Five scoffed.

"It feels like 45 years," Klaus mumbled.

"Who are you kidding Klaus? I've seen you fidgeting all day," Five snapped.

"Oh, well, I guess we're both fighting our addictions, then," Klaus retorted.

"I'm not an addict," Five argued.

Klaus walked towards him.

"Yeah, you are. You're addicted to a drug called the apocalypse," Klaus said, bending over and coming face-to-face with Five.

"You're wrong," Five said through gritted teeth.

"First sign. Denial," Klaus said, straightening up and turning around.

Five disappeared and appeared in front of Klaus.

"You and I, we're not the same!" he spat.

Klaus chuckled.

"I've seen that look in the eye of someone who doesn't know who they are without their high anymore. Trust me, you gotta just let it go," Klaus said quietly.

"Klaus, come on," I pleaded, glancing at Five seeing that he was noticeably upset.

Five looked at Klaus for another minute before throwing the eye. It whizzed past my head and smashed to pieces against the wall.

"Jesus!"

"Over your tantrum yet?"

I leaned against the doorway of the living room, looking at Five who sat at the bar, sipping on a margarita.

Five glanced over at me before sliding a second drink down the counter, towards me.

"Do you think we really stopped it?" he asked. "The apocalypse?"

I sighed and took a sip of my margarita.

"I hope so. Cause I don't know what I'm gonna do if we didn't," I replied.

A knock was heard at the door and I looked over at it in confusion.

"I'll get it," Five muttered, getting up.

Five re-entered the room with Hazel pointing a gun at him. My eyes widened and I flicked my hand. The gun flew from his hand and clattered against the wall.

"Oh. Shit. Sorry. Old habits," Hazel apologized, looking over at me.

"What the hell do you want?" I snapped.

"Look, there's not much I can do about the past. But just remember, I'm not the only killer in the room," Hazel explained. "Speaking of which, that job you guys did in Calhoun, that shits legendary. Can't believe I'm here talking to you two-,"

"Hazel, why are you here?" Five cut off the larger man.

"Well, I'm you know-"

Hazel was interrupted as Diego ran into the room and kicked him down. 

"Diego, stop!" I yelled.

"Get up!" Diego yelled at Hazel, continually kicking him.

Me and Five looked at each other and sighed.

"You know, before you kill him, you might wanna hear what he has to say," Five yelled over the fighting.

"I'm gonna kill you for what you did to Patch!" Diego spat as he pulled out a knife.

"Oh shit," I muttered.

"Or don't. See how that goes," Five muttered, taking a sip from the margarita.

They continued fighting and Diego stabbed Hazel in the leg. Hazel yelled out in pain and Diego bit him in the ear.

"We should stop this," I concluded, looking over to Five.

"Yeah, I got it," Five sighed, setting down his drink.

Five blinked in behind Diego and smashed a glass vase over his head, knocking him out.

I draw the line at biting," Five informed as Hazel held his ear.

"Hazel, say whatever you came here to say. Now," I demanded.

"I left my partner, quit the commission, came to volunteer," Hazel explained.

"For what?" Five and I asked at the same time.

"To help stop the apocalypse," Hazel finished.

Five looked over to me and chuckled as Hazel wiped glass off his shoulder.

"What the hell could be funny to you right now?" Hazel asked.

"Before I answer that, why do you wanna help us?" Five asked.

"Let's just say I have vested interest in a doughnut shop," Hazel told us vaguely.

"Well, I hate to break it to you pal, but you're a day late and a dollar short," Five replied. "The fact that you're here right now means that the apocalypse is over,"

"Really? How do you know?" Hazel asked hopefully.

"The mark is dead. We found him this morning. You were the last known unknown left in the equation," Five explained.

"Shit. Really?" Hazel asked happily.

Hazel sat down next to Five and drank out of the blender.

"So now what?" he asked.

"You know, to be honest, i don't know," Five replied.
